-
/usr/local/.....
И ето ме пак мен с поредния ми въпрос за Линукс :D
оправих си пхп-то но сега имам един проблем...
за да мога да виждам готовите страници трябва да ги слагам в някаква папка..имам една голяма книга за пхп на която пише че папката е : /usr/local/apache/htdocs но аз нямам такава папка ползвам Linux Mandrake 9.1
някои може ли да ми каже къде е тази папка.....[?]
трябва да е нешто свързано с : http://localhost
предварително ви благодаря [8D]
-
/usr/local/.....
Влез в /etc/httpd.conf и търси ред, започващ с "Document root" - в кавичките след него ти е указана директорията, за която питаш.
Ако искаш да имаш повече страници, управлявани от един apache сървър - прочети малко повече за т.нар. virtual hosts - третата секция в httpd.conf
-
/usr/local/.....
В по-новите дистрибуции обикновено е папката : /var/www/html/
-
/usr/local/.....
във /var/www/html/ и вобще в цялата папка достъпат е забранен [V]
а когато проверя /etc/httpd.conf ми дава същата папка
някои да има идея какво да правя?
-
/usr/local/.....
Разреши си го [:P]
Какво значи "Достъпът ми е забранен"? Като какъв потребител се опитваш да пишеш там? Какви са ти permissions на директорията? Нормално е по подразбиране да са 755, т.е. освен root никой друг да не може да пише.
-
/usr/local/.....
Наистина само root потребител може да пише в тази директория.
Но щом имаш достъп до /etc/ директорията значи си root и би трабвало да имаш достъп и до /var/www/html/.
Ако нямаш можеш да го разрешиш както казва Slero, но идеята за 755 не е много добра, защото другите ще могат да изпълняват скриптове, по-добре достъпа да бъде 644 (root може да чете и пише, а другите само да четат).
Също в httpd.conf има опция за разрешаване на потребителски уеб страници, и ако тази опция е активирана при регистрацията на обикновен потребител в домашната му директория се създава папка : public_html която се използва като уеб директория.
-
/usr/local/.....
<blockquote id="quote"><font size="1" id="quote"><b id="quote">quote:</b id="quote"></font id="quote"><table border="0" id="quote"><tr id="quote"><td class="quote" id="quote"><font size="1" id="quote">Наистина само root потребител може да пише в тази директория.
Но щом имаш достъп до /etc/ директорията значи си root и би трабвало да имаш достъп и до /var/www/html/.
<div align="right">Originally posted by spidera*-*26/07/2004*:* 20:31:00</div id="right">
</td id="quote"></tr id="quote"></table id="quote"></blockquote id="quote"><font size="2" id="quote"></font id="quote">
Хм, не очаквах да видя такава глупост написана от човек който си е сложил 'сисадмин' под ника
<blockquote id="quote"><font size="1" id="quote"><b id="quote">quote:</b id="quote"></font id="quote"><table border="0" id="quote"><tr id="quote"><td class="quote" id="quote"><font size="1" id="quote">
[fori@globallan fori]$ cd /etc/
[fori@globallan etc]$ pwd
/etc
</td id="quote"></tr id="quote"></table id="quote"></blockquote id="quote"><font size="2" id="quote"></font id="quote">
Достъп до /etc има всеки един потребител. Също така може да чете по-голямата част от файловете там.
-
/usr/local/.....
<blockquote id="quote"><font size="1" id="quote"><b id="quote">quote:</b id="quote"></font id="quote"><table border="0" id="quote"><tr id="quote"><td class="quote" id="quote"><font size="1" id="quote"><blockquote id="quote"><font size="1" id="quote"><b id="quote">quote:</b id="quote"></font id="quote"><table border="0" id="quote"><tr id="quote"><td class="quote" id="quote"><font size="1" id="quote">Наистина само root потребител може да пише в тази директория.
Но щом имаш достъп до /etc/ директорията значи си root и би трабвало да имаш достъп и до /var/www/html/.
<div align="right">Originally posted by spidera*-*26/07/2004*:* 20:31:00</div id="right">
</td id="quote"></tr id="quote"></table id="quote"></blockquote id="quote"><font size="2" id="quote"></font id="quote">
Хм, не очаквах да видя такава глупост написана от човек който си е сложил 'сисадмин' под ника
<blockquote id="quote"><font size="1" id="quote"><b id="quote">quote:</b id="quote"></font id="quote"><table border="0" id="quote"><tr id="quote"><td class="quote" id="quote"><font size="1" id="quote">
[fori@globallan fori]$ cd /etc/
[fori@globallan etc]$ pwd
/etc
</td id="quote"></tr id="quote"></table id="quote"></blockquote id="quote"><font size="2" id="quote"></font id="quote">
Достъп до /etc има всеки един потребител. Също така може да чете по-голямата част от файловете там.
<div align="right">Originally posted by fori*-*29/07/2004*:* 11:19:08</div id="right">
</td id="quote"></tr id="quote"></table id="quote"></blockquote id="quote"><font size="2" id="quote"></font id="quote">
Мой човек, не че се зяждам, но нещо не си ми прочел поста :
само root може да пише (никъде не е казано кой може и неможе да чете )
-
/usr/local/.....
Айде peace, щото тука няма модератор да заключи темата [8D] ...
-
/usr/local/.....
Слеро, Да живее анархията!
Иначе, и аз не искам да се заждам, но просто термина достъп е малко подвеждащ - т.е. има различни видове достъп - за четене за писане и т.н.
-
/usr/local/.....
v slacware direktoriqta, koqto tyrsi6 se namira v /var/www/htdocs
[:D]